/*
* Intel i386 Dependent Source
*
*
* COPYRIGHT (c) 1989-1998.
* On-Line Applications Research Corporation (OAR).
* Copyright assigned to U.S. Government, 1994.
*
* The license and distribution terms for this file may be
* found in the file LICENSE in this distribution or at
* http://www.OARcorp.com/rtems/license.html.
*
* $Id$
*/
#include <rtems/system.h>
#include <rtems/score/isr.h>
/* _CPU_Initialize
*
* This routine performs processor dependent initialization.
*
* INPUT PARAMETERS:
* cpu_table - CPU table to initialize
* thread_dispatch - address of disptaching routine
*/
void _CPU_Initialize(
rtems_cpu_table *cpu_table,
void (*thread_dispatch) /* ignored on this CPU */
)
{
register unsigned16 fp_status asm ("ax");
register void *fp_context;
_CPU_Table = *cpu_table;
/*
* The following code saves a NULL i387 context which is given
* to each task at start and restart time. The following code
* is based upon that provided in the i386 Programmer's
* Manual and should work on any coprocessor greater than
* the i80287.
*
* NOTE: The NO RTEMS_WAIT form of the coprocessor instructions
* MUST be used in case there is not a coprocessor
* to wait for.
*/
fp_status = 0xa5a5;
asm volatile( "fninit" );
asm volatile( "fnstsw %0" : "=a" (fp_status) : "0" (fp_status) );
if ( fp_status == 0 ) {
fp_context = &_CPU_Null_fp_context;
asm volatile( "fsave (%0)" : "=r" (fp_context)
: "0" (fp_context)
);
}
}
/*PAGE
*
* _CPU_ISR_Get_level
*/
unsigned32 _CPU_ISR_Get_level( void )
{
unsigned32 level;
i386_get_interrupt_level( level );
return level;
}
void _CPU_Thread_Idle_body ()
{
while(1){
asm volatile ("hlt");
}
}
